Transaction e86d43f39dd66ca424a8c8242e196c3830e0db5d61a8031c1720260fc98f7867
1 Input
1 Output
-
e86d43f39dd66ca424a8c8242e196c3830e0db5d61a8031c1720260fc98f7867:0
- value
- 46169121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fce984d9399fbe85e0f43a31b3b173731473af07 OP_EQUAL
- address
- 3QkHx4kDpZEeGCdwvGe5vhg9pkrCHrQmEs